Season and Occasion Fit
Seasons
The luminous citrus and green woody facets shine in warm weather, making this an ideal spring and summer scent. Its lightness and sparkling freshness feel less suited to cold winter days.
Occasions
Its moderate projection and clean, vibrant composition are perfect for casual outings and the office, while its airy freshness also works after the gym. It lacks the depth for formal evening occasions but feels inviting for daytime dates.
